调用远程方法,返回json数据,并解析

来源:互联网 发布:云计算与cdn 编辑:程序博客网 时间:2024/06/05 12:01
String resultStr = HttpClientUtils.post(path, arg);
resultStr = URLDecoder.decode(resultStr, "UTF-8");

JfkOperateResult simFlowResult = JSON.parseObject(resultStr,JfkOperateResult.class);


package cn.inovance.iotas.monitor.bean;


import java.io.Serializable;
import java.util.List;


public class JfkOperateResult implements Serializable{
private static final long serialVersionUID = 1L;
/**
* @Fields msg : 操作返回消息
*/
private String msg;


/**
* @Fields success :操作返回状态,0表示失败,1表示成功
*/
private Integer success;

/**
* @Fields obj : 存储,每个设备的操作返回信息
*/
private List<JfkSimResult> obj;


public String getMsg() {
return msg;
}


public void setMsg(String msg) {
this.msg = msg;
}


public Integer getSuccess() {
return success;
}


public void setSuccess(Integer success) {
this.success = success;
}


public List<JfkSimResult> getObj() {
return obj;
}


public void setObj(List<JfkSimResult> obj) {
this.obj = obj;
}


@Override
public String toString() {
return "JfkOperateResult [msg=" + msg + ", success=" + success
+ ", obj=" + obj + "]";
}

}

0 0
原创粉丝点击